单片机if语句格式

时间: 发布人:點點是煙花淚

单片机if语句格式

已解决问题

谷歌點點是煙花淚用户在提交了关于“瓜子二手车单片机if语句格式”的提问,欢迎大家涌跃发表自己的观点。目前共有1个回答,最后更新于2025-02-27T22:27:54。希望大家能够帮助她。

详细问题描述及疑问:期待您的答案,谢谢你帮我,祝你快乐,愿你事事如意 !

希望以下的回答,能够帮助你。

第1个回答

用户名:lengyan站通4361  

sbitP2^0=A1;
sbitP1^0=A2;
茶弱并贿苦年但苦坏五sbit语句等号后边应该是地址。
sbitP2^0=A1;能通过编译码?本人试一下:test.C(6):erro盐劳夫强完本哪衡战抗座rC141:syntaxerrornear'^',pected'='
很遗憾,没通过。
如果改成sbitA1=P右女细探理照丰氢2^0;sbitA2=P1^0;试试。注意分号,语句只能使用英往音氧善今文字符。
还有if(A1=0)也不妥吧,比较应为=口=即if(A1==0)才好。

另外else后边不应有分号。
修改后的代码如下:
#include<reg52.h>
sbitA1=P2^0;//sbit汉财而游种充形丝球益斗P2^0=A1;
sbitA2=P记1^0;//sbitP1^0=A2;
voidmain()

{
while(1)
{
if(A1==0)
{
A2=1;
}
else//esle;//单词也不对。
{
A2=0;
}
}
}
仅供参考。